The largest black hole discovered in the center of a huge galaxy

How big do you think it can beblack hole? Recently, astronomers have discovered the largest black hole known to date - it is located in the center of the supermassive galaxy Abell 85, and its mass is 40 billion times the mass of the Sun. Researchers believe that the galaxy Abell 85 was formed as a result of collisions of at least eight smaller galaxies. This is due to the fact that in space there are places of supercluster of galaxies, where such collisions are not uncommon. How do monsters appear?

When two spiral galaxies - such as oursThe Milky Way and the nearby Andromeda galaxy - collide, they can unite and form an elliptical galaxy. In a dense medium, for example, in places where galaxies are clustered, these elliptical galaxies can again collide, forming an even larger elliptical galaxy. Their central black holes also merge to form larger black holes, which can eject a huge number of neighboring stars to the edges of a newly formed galaxy. As a result of such collisions and transformations, in very large elliptical galaxies there is usually not much gas for the formation of new stars, so its center looks pretty empty after a black hole throws away neighboring stars from itself. Astronomers call these huge elliptical galaxies "core galaxies." These amazing inhabitants of the cosmic depths are often found in the centers of clusters of galaxies.

The authors of a new study found that Holm15A - a huge galaxy in the center of its cluster of galaxies (Abell 85) must have formed as a result of another merger of two already huge elliptical galaxies. This means that Holm 15A is a combination of at least eight spiral galaxies that have collided and merged for billions of years. This series of mergers created a black hole in the heart of the galaxy. A monster about the size of our solar system, and its mass exceeds the mass of 40 billion suns.

Huge black holes can reveal the secret of quasars

Scientists are very encouraged to discoverthe largest black hole ever known. The fact is that thanks to the results obtained, in the future astronomers will be able to better understand quasars - the class of the brightest astronomical objects, including distant galaxies in the center of which are massive black holes. These space monsters emit a huge amount of light in the process of absorption of nearby objects. Researchers believe that some of the quasars farthest from us can be so bright that black holes should exist in their centers, exceeding the mass of our Sun by more than 10 billion times. The discovery of such a large black hole in the center of the supercluster of galaxies confirms the idea of ​​how quasars and elliptical galaxies appear.
